你查询的IP:[121.4.80.44]  地理位置:中国–上海–上海

最新查询210.12.111.197 117.128.84.228 121.16.152.57 116.13.185.187 121.8.148.94 114.80.251.193 123.8.255.196 119.42.113.122 123.112.1.113 121.4.80.44 203.83.56.253 60.255.176.155 203.100.96.93 162.105.42.83 221.133.224.222 123.160.207.115 202.38.29.191 124.248.56.49 202.165.176.0 125.64.52.4 61.29.128.189 203.166.160.59 116.213.64.128 203.209.224.238 116.2.81.104 59.191.240.107 58.14.62.19 122.167.64.45 120.30.255.108 121.8.101.165 119.253.45.184